As for lowering, definitely for much better handling (especially to get rid of the floaty feel). As many of the recent threads have conveyed, the H&R cupkit is great in terms of balance and a real low look, or H&R springs with Bilstein sport Shocks. Althernatively Eibach springs with Bilstein shocks is also good (my set up). Really depends on your budget.
If you don't like to be too low, the height and tilt can be adjusted quite economically slightly with spring pads. Good luck!
